Embark on a heritage trail in Old Goa, a UNESCO World Heritage Site. Start your morning by visiting the Basilica of Bom Jesus, where the mortal remains of St. Francis Xavier are enshrined. Explore the Se Cathedral, one of the largest churches in Asia, known for its Portuguese-Gothic architecture. In the afternoon, wander through the ancient ruins of the Church of St. Augustine and the archaeological museum. End your day with a serene walk in the beautifully landscaped gardens of the Monte Hill.

For a unique experience, venture off the beaten path and explore the lesser-known gems of Goa. Visit the peaceful Divar Island, just a short ferry ride away from Old Goa, and explore its charming villages and scenic landscapes. Experience the traditional Goan way of life at the Sahakari Spice Farm, where you can take a guided tour and learn about the region's rich spices.
